Subject[PATCH v4 0/3] device property: Remove device_add_properties()
Date
Hi,

One more version. Hopefully the commit messages are now OK. No other
changes since v3:

https://lore.kernel.org/lkml/20211006112643.77684-1-heikki.krogerus@linux.intel.com/


v3 cover letter:

In this third version of this series, the second patch is now split in
two. The device_remove_properties() call is first removed from
device_del() in its own patch, and the
device_add/remove_properties() API is removed separately in the last
patch. I hope the commit messages are clear enough this time.


v2 cover letter:

This is the second version where I only modified the commit message of
the first patch according to comments from Bjorn.


Original cover letter:

There is one user left for the API, so converting that to use software
node API instead, and removing the function.


thanks,

Heikki Krogerus (3):
PCI: Convert to device_create_managed_software_node()
driver core: Don't call device_remove_properties() from device_del()
device property: Remove device_add_properties() API

drivers/base/core.c | 1 -
drivers/base/property.c | 48 ----------------------------------------
drivers/pci/quirks.c | 2 +-
include/linux/property.h | 4 ----
4 files changed, 1 insertion(+), 54 deletions(-)
